b. Makeup Brush Cleaner

b. Makeup Brush Cleaner

As part of the B. Vegan Gift Box I received for Christmas a couple of years ago, I got the b. Makeup Brush Cleaner, which is meant to clean and condition all types of makeup brushes. 

The antibacterial formula also disinfects as it cleans the brushes, while being gentle enough for everyday use on both natural and synthetic brushes.

It is very easy to use, you only need to spray 2 - 3 pumps directly onto the brush hairs then rub it onto a tissue to clean and sanitise the brush. Alternatively it can be used to just disinfect the brush if you only spray the brush without wiping the product off.

The formula contains alcohol denat to disinfect, while glycerin, panthenol and hydrolysed proteins of soy, corn and wheat leave brush bristles soft to the touch.

I would definitely recommend the b. Makeup Brush Cleaner as it can remove product build up from brushes in between washes while disinfecting them, which is ideal if you have acne prone skin like me. 

This cleaner will be very handy as I am running out of my denat alcohol which I normally use to sanitise my makeup and brushes (which I get in Mexico but haven't been able to go back in over 2 years and for some reason is not sold in the UK!).

You can find the b. Makeup Brush Cleaner in store in Superdrug, or get it as part of the B. Vegan Gift Box. There is also a smaller can version of this brush cleaner, as well as an Antibacterial Makeup Brush Shampoo.

Charlotte Rhys Luxury Fragrances Have Arrived In The UK

Charlotte Rhys Luxury Fragrances

Charlotte Rhys Luxury Fragrances

Charlotte Rhys Luxury Fragrances

Charlotte Rhys Luxury Fragrances

About a week ago I was kindly sent a package from Charlotte Rhys which contained a couple of products: their Hand and Body Lotion and one of their Eau de Toilettes. 

Charlotte Rhys is a premium fragrance brand that originated in South Africa and has just launched in the UK this summer. It is developed to be "Kind to you and kind to nature" with vegan friendly and cruelty free products created with sustainable practices such as biodegradable packaging. 

The products I received are the Oud Blanche Eau de Toilette and No. 17 Hand and Body Lotion. My first impressions on both products were very positive as the packaging looks very luxurious with the sleek monochrome design with silver accents.

The Oud Blanche Eau de Toilette comes in a 100 ml opaque glass bottle. The Oud Blanche fragrance is described as "Enigmatic and Seductive", the top notes consist of Saffron, Rose, Bergamot and Cistus Labdanum, with a heart of Cedarwood, Patchouli, Gaiac and Apple. Vanilla, Sandalwood, Labdanum and Musk create its base notes.

Oud Blanche is a very strong fragrance so it is not for the faint-hearted. I can definitely perceive the woody and fruit notes, as well as a warm vanilla base. I would describe this perfume as a grown up version of Guerlain's La Petite Robe Noire, perhaps. It has great staying power, however the strong notes seem a bit heavy for summer but I think it would make a great A/W fragrance.

The Hand & Body Lotion comes in a 300 ml white plastic bottle with an elegant, slim black pump. The No 17 fragrance is referred to as "Fresh with Woody Depth", it features top notes of Yuzu, Bergamot, Lemon and Tarragon, with Lily of the Valley, Nutmeg, Water Lily and Reseda as the heart. Cedar wood, Sandalwood, Vetiver and Musk create the base notes.

The lotion is very lightweight but nourishing thanks to the Glycerin, Coconut Oil and Baobab Seed Oil in the formula. The No 17 Hand & Body Lotion is fresher than the Oud Blanche, with a light but complex citrus fragrance that is very long lasting and is perceptible on the hands even after washing them.

Herbae Par L'Occitane Eau De Parfum

Herbae Par L'Occitane Eau De Parfum

Recently I received a free sample of the new Herbae Par L'Occitane Eau De Parfum, which is inspired by the wild grasses that grow in the heart of Provence. 

The perfume is described as "a remarkable green, fresh floral fragrance of wild grasses mingling with explosive notes of bramble, wild rose and white nettle."

The notes on Herbae Par L'Occitane Eau De Parfume are:

Top notes: Ambrette Seed, Vert de Bergamot Essence, Pink Peppercorn

Heart notes: White Nettle Flower Accord, Wild Rose Accord, Bramble Accord, Clary Sage Essence

Base notes: Wild Grass, Captive Musk, Cashmeran.

At first I wasn't keen on the fragrance but with time it grew on me.  This perfume has a very fresh scent that turns sweeter as it dries down on the skin, which I really like as I'm a big fan of sweet and floral perfumes. Another thing I really like is the botanical illustration on the card which can be found on the box packaging.

The fragrance of Herbae Par L'Occitane Eau De Parfum is not overpowering and sadly it is not very long lasting either, but found it lingers on clothes the following day, which I was surprised by given it did not last as long on my skin.

If you enjoy fresh, sweet and floral perfumes and are looking for a new fragrance to try this summer then I would recommend Herbae Par L'Occitane Eau De Parfum. If you liked Elie Saab L'eau Couture you will probably like Herbae as well.

Superdrug B. Vitalised Vitamin Facial Spritz

Superdrug B. Vitalised Vitamin Facial Spritz

A while back I was gifted the B. Vegan Gift Box by Superdrug, which included many skincare and beauty goodies. I have previously reviewed the Clay face masks and the B. Pure micellar water from this set and now is the turn of the Vitamin Facial Spritz. 

This facial spritz is meant to instantly energise to awaken the skin and it is suitable for all skin types. It also mentions that it is a refreshing skin perk-me-up that is quick and easy to use to give a well-rested radiant look and is perfect for dull, lacklustre skin.

The Vitamin Facial Spritz features Caffeine, Vitamin C and Cucumber Juice to energise, and an uplifting fragrance to "revitalise and awaken the skin".

Other ingredients in the formula worth mentioning are hydrating Glycerin, exfoliating Urea and Citric Acid; soothing Panthenol, Allantoin and Vitamin E, Hyaluronic Acid and 2 forms of Vitamin C.

At first I wasn't a fan of the fragrance as I found it too strong and soapy-like but it has grown on me and I quite enjoy using it now. 

It is very refreshing to use on a warm summer day, but it can also be used as a toner before applying any serums and creams, so I think it is a versatile and fun product to have. I also like the inclusion of the different soothing and hydrating ingredients.

As any mist, it will leave skin hydrated and more dewy looking, however I'm not sure if it can actually brighten the skin given the vitamin C is very low on the ingredients list.

I would recommend this face mist if you are looking for a refreshing spritz with soothing and brightening properties.

MAC Magic Extension Mascara

MAC Magic Extension Mascara

As mentioned in my recent post on how to Get £5 off the MAC Magic Extension Mascara, MAC has recently launched a new mascara!

The Magic Extension Mascara promises to help achieve OTT exaggerated volume and make lashes look longer, fuller and lifted thanks to the use of 5mm fibres for surreal volume and length. It is enriched with colour-amplifying crystal elixir powder and the tapered brush creates root-to-tip curl.

I have tried the free sample I received a few times since that post and can now comment on the claims of the MAC Magic Extension Mascara. The fibres do help add a lot of volume to the lashes very easily, but the formula seems a bit dry to begin with, which can result in some clumping and unfortunately for me that is not an ideal look. 

Another thing I didn't love about this mascara (and pretty much any mascara) is that it is not very easy to remove, this is again due to the fibres, which detach from the lashes as you apply makeup remover and end up all over the surrounding skin, and once on the skin they seem to stick onto it, so multiple swipes with remover are needed. 

As I applied the mascara without curling my lashes, which are quite straight, I can't comment on how well it would hold curled lashes, but it did help lift mine slightly. It is also very black so will help darken light lashes, thicken them and make them look slightly longer.

I expected to have a lot of fallout as this is a fibre mascara, however it was minimal so no complaints from me on this matter. I also really liked the smell and it reminded me of The Body Shop Super Volume Mascara's scent. 

All in all it is a good mascara if you like drier formulas that help thicken and give a clumpier look to the lashes.

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ator

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ator

A few months back I purchased the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ator as I was in need of a new exfoliating toner. 

The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ator contains Glycolic, Lactic, Citric, Malic and Salicylic acids, plus Pumpkin and Papaya enzymes to lightly exfoliate the skin. This toner is formulated to a pH suitable for blemish prone skin. 

The instructions mention to apply it to the face and neck morning and night after cleansing, and the name implies that it can be used every day, however since my recent over-exfoliating disaster I am too scared to use it daily so have been using it for the extreme amount of... once a week.

As retinol is also in my routine a couple of nights a week and don't want to over-exfoliate ever again, I've been using this once a week and right now it feels like just the right amount. 

Even though the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ator contains 5 different types of exfoliating acids, plus 2 fruit enzymes it does not dry out my skin thanks to glycerin, which is the second ingredient in the formulation.

The toner does not contain any added fragrance, and it also features soothing Aloe leaf juice to prevent irritation, so I think it would be suitable for dry and even sensitive skin.

As mentioned, I've only been using it once a week, however I can always feel a difference the next day: my skin feels much softer and smoother, and the best part is that any imperfections get significantly reduced to the point of being almost gone by the morning.

I would definitely recommend the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ator if you are looking for a gentle but effective chemical exfoliant that is non-drying.

Summer Skincare Routine 2021

Summer Skincare Routine 2021

Summer Skincare Routine 2021

Summer Skincare Routine 2021

Haven't done a skincare routine post in ages (over 4 years if you are curious) and I feel like it is a good thing to have my routine documented as it gives me insight on what products are working for me if I ever need to go back to something I know will be good for my skin. It is also nice to look back and remember what my routine was like and see the evolution of my product preferences. 

At the moment I'm at a point where I want products to be effective but gentle, moisturising and lightweight at the same time, as I feel that a gentle approach can be so beneficial for problem skin and sometimes breakouts can be caused by a damaged skin barrier and dryness, which harsh products and exfoliants can provoke, so currently working towards a more eastern-style approach to my skincare routine. 

Morning routine:

Garnier Organic Lemongrass Detox Gel Wash: a gentle cleanser with glycerin that leaves my skin soft (full review here).

HaruHaru WONDER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ner: it hydrates, helps the following products to apply more easily and is high in antioxidants (full review here).

Naturally Radiant Glow Skin Perfecting Booster: a redness soothing, microbiome balancing serum that also moisturises the skin (full review here).

SNP mini Eye & Facial Nourishing Cream: a lightweight moisturiser with niacinamide, ceramide and peptides for softer, soothed skin (full review here).

Simple Protecting Moisture Cream SPF 30: moisturises well and uses a mix of chemical and mineral filters. Sadly this is now discontinued but I've got their new vitamin C version as a backup. 

Night routine:

I have been using the same cleanser, toner, eye cream and serum (not pictured) morning and night, however I switch it up for a moisturiser and added an extra serum.

KLAVUU The Origin Deep Ocean Gel Comforter: a lightweight hydrating gel with glycerin, panthenol and seaweed extracts in a giant 70ml pot (full review here).

The Ordinary Amino Acids + B5: a hydrating serum with soothing panthenol to lightly moisturise the skin. I apply it last to avoid any redness or stinging (full review here).

Extras:

Garnier Micellar Rose Water: if I've been wearing makeup or need to pre-cleanse to remove mineral sunscreen I will use this (full review here).

Botanical Lab Pumpkin & Papaya Enzyme Daily Exfoliator: once a week I will use this toner to exfoliate my skin. Haven't fully reviewed it yet but I am really liking it so far after only 3 uses!

The Inkey List Retinol Serum: twice a week I will apply this serum all over my face after cleansing and under the Naturally Radiant Glow Serum and Klavuu moisturiser. Haven't reviewed it in full as it can take a while to see results. 

Cien Tropical Summer Mango Face Mask: a fruit enzyme brightening and smoothing mask that I've been using once a week (full review here).

Sanctuary Spa Charcoal Detox Mask: a warming clay mask that doesn't dry out the skin. I have been using it once a week (full review here).

DHC Lip Cream

DHC Lip Cream

As part of the J-Beauty collaboration with YesStyle I received a variety of Japanese beauty products, including the DHC Lip Cream. (See the full J-Beauty post with all items and a video.)

I had my eye on this product since I stumbled upon it while browsing the Superdrug website, so I was very lucky to be selected for this collaboration as I got to try it for free.

The DHC Lip Cream is a very nourishing lip balm that can be used on its own or also under lipstick or over for added gloss.

The product is very moisturising and creamy, it just glides on the lips like butter and smoothes out any dryness and leaves lips very soft. This is due to the use of excellent moisturising ingredients such as Lanolin, Beeswax, Squalane and Olive Oil. It also contains soothing Aloe Vera and is unscented, so would be suitable for sensitive skin as well.

I like to use it before bed and when I wake up in the morning my lips feel soft, smooth and nourished. I knew I would not be disappointed in the performance of this product as soon as I read that it contained Lanolin.

If you suffer from dry, chapped lips and would like a product to help with that, are looking for a night lip treatment or a deeply moisturising product for winter then you definitely need to try the DHC Lip Cream.

HaruHaru Wonder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ner

HaruHaru Wonder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ner

HaruHaru Wonder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ner

A couple of weeks ago I received the HaruHaru WONDER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ner to try and review. 

The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ner contains 2,000ppm (or 0.2%) fermented Korean black rice extract to intensely moisturise and nourish the skin, and  to prevent signs of aging by restoring skin elasticity. It also features Hyaluronic Acid to boost hydration, Scutellaria Baicalensis (or baicalin) root extract to improve the texture of skin, Tamarindus Indica Seed Gum to strengthen skin barrier and beta-glucan to enhance skin regeneration.

It also contains moisturising Betaine, Glycerin and Propanediol; Bamboo Shoot extract for its antioxidant properties, Usnea Barbata (Lichen) Extract another antioxidant and antibacterial, along with antibacterial Zanthoxylum Piperitum Fruit Extract and antimicrobial Pulsatilla Koreana Extract. The last 3 are a natural preservative in the formula also known as EURO-NApre. 

This is the original version of the toner, which does contain fragrance (a newer fragrance free version is also available since June), and even though it is the last ingredient in the list the Lavender scent is quite strong, though it does not linger and fades within a few seconds. 

The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ner can be applied directly onto the skin with bare hands, using a cotton pad, left on soaked cotton pads as a mask, or used as a mist. I have been using it solely as a toner, applying it after cleansing and before any serums or moisturisers. 

At the start I might have been using too much as it took too long to absorb into the skin, however once I reduced the amount and went from 7 drops to about 5 it felt like a more appropriate amount to use. 

The texture is very lightweight and almost like water, but it does feel hydrating on the skin which is probably due to the glycerin. When applied tiny droplets of suspended product can be seen on the skin and it has almost a dry oil feel, which is lightly slippery and moisturising but not greasy.

Using the HaruHaru Wonder Black Rice Hyaluronic Toner makes any subsequent products easier to spread over the skin.

Besides hydration, I believe it is ever so slightly helping fade some pigmentation I have on my cheekbone. I'm not entirely sure if there has been any elasticity or texture improvement, and about the antioxidant effects can't comment either as they would have more long term benefits than any immediately visible results.

All in all, it is a nice lightweight toner that can hydrate the skin and improve application of other skincare products while having antioxidant benefits, so if you are looking for a product that can do these things then I would definitely recommend it.

Naturally Radiant Glow Skin Perfecting Booster

Naturally Radiant Glow Prebiotic Booster

Naturally Radiant Glow Prebiotic Booster

A couple of months ago I noticed the new Naturally Radiant Glow range in Superdrug and after reading more about the products I decided to try their Prebiotic Booster Serum.

The Naturally Radiant Glow Skin Perfecting Booster contains a prebiotic complex to balance the skin's microbiome, calm and help to reduce the appearance of irritation and blemishes. It is suitable for all skin types, including sensitive.

It contains Saccharide Isomerate and Glycerin to hydrate, Anti-inflammatory Bisabolol, Soothing Sea Water, Antibacterial Coconut Extract, Antimicrobial Lactobacillus Ferment, Antioxidant Citric Acid and Healing Chlorella Vulgaris Extract.

The serum has a milky consistency that lightly moisturises the skin without feeling greasy and upon application it seems to calm down any redness on my skin. I feel like it has been helping control breakouts as I haven't had many and haven't really used many other spot targeting treatments. 

This product does have a light coconut fragrance as a nod to the vegan coconut yogurt in the formula, however the scent doesn't linger nor bother me at all. 

I quite like the pink theme and the iridescent details on the packaging. The product is easy to dispense, however the bottle is longer than usual so I'm expecting for it to be difficult to pick up the serum from the bottom with the standard-sized dropper. 

In summary, it is a reasonably priced product that helps reduce redness and breakouts without drying the skin and actually moisturising it, so I will probably repurchase and would recommend it if you are looking for a product with that description.

SNP Minis: Moisture Petal Toner and Eye & Facial Nourishing Cream

SNP Minis: Moisture Petal Toner and Eye & Facial Nourishing Cream

A couple of months ago I treated myself to a couple of skincare items, including 2 of the SNP Minis: the Moisture Petal Toner and the Eye & Face Nourishing Cream. After using them for a weeks now I want to write about them in case you have been wondering about this brand.

The Moisture Petal Toner contains 5 types of hyaluronic acid, and many soothing ingredients like Arginine, Allantoin, Chamomile, Ceramide and Centella Asiatica.

The texture is light but not watery or runny and upon application it makes skin more hydrated and I believe it helps make lines less noticeable, as I noticed an instant improvement on my neck (which has never really bothered me because it has looked as it does for as long as I can remember), which I believe is due to the hyaluronic acid's ability to plump the skin. 

I really like the rose scent of this toner and it also contains some tiny petals which I wasn't sure about what to do with them and it actually scared me when I saw something pink coming out amongst the nearly clear liquid haha.

As I've learned more about hyaluronic acid, I've realised it can actually dry out the skin so from now on I will try to avoid it and for that reason only I would not repurchase this toner.

The Eye & Facial Nourishing Cream is a lightweight moisturiser with Niacinamide, Mango Seed Butter, Beeswax, Petrolatum, Arginine, Panthenol, Allantoin, Adenosine, Beta Glucan, Ceramide, Hyaluronic Acid, Centella Asiatica and 4 types of peptides. 

I really like the texture of this cream and have used it all over the face and on the eye area as well. I love the fact that it contains soothing amino acids and anti ageing peptides, and even though it contains a couple of occlusive ingredients it is never heavy-feeling on my oily/combination skin,

I would definitely repurchase this product as it is great value for money (especially if you only use it as an eye cream) and features some amazing ingredients. Hopefully they will make a hyaluronic acid free version, which would make it even better in my opinion. 

Both of the products I got are from the SNP mini range and come in 25 ml pouches which are ideal for travel or if you want to try something new but don't want to commit to a full size product. Unfortunately they don't come in bigger sizes but I wouldn't mind repurchasing in this size.
